Raja Warring must clarify his stand and apologise over the new song of Moose Wala: Neel Garg

0

Chandigarh, April 12

The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) Punjab has accused Congress leader and singer Sidhu Moose Wala of using derogatory language and disrespecting the people of Punjab through his song ‘Scapegoat’. AAP spokesperson Malwinder Singh Kang, during a press conference at the party headquarters on Tuesday, accused Sidhu Moose Wala of insulting Punjabis and sought clarification from Congress national president Sonia Gandhi and Punjab president Amarinder Singh Raja Warring. Party spokespersons Neel Garg and Vaneet Verma accompanied Malwinder Kang and said that Congress’s state as well as national leadership must clarify their stand immediately.

Malwinder Singh Kang said, “Famous singer and Congress MLA candidate from Mansa in recently concluded Punjab Assembly elections, Sidhu Moose Wala has addressed 3 crore Punjabis in his latest song and referred them as ‘gaddar’ which presents Congress’s anti-Punjab mentality, attitude and history. Sidhu not only defamed Punjabis who are warriors, but also used foul language against them.” He added that Punjab had utterly rejected Congress and its leaders during Punjab assembly elections. Embarrassed by the defeat and unable to digest it, Sidhu Moose Wala, through his song, has once again showed Congress’s attitude towards Punjab.

Kang said that Congress has always had anti-Punjab, anti-Punjabiyat and anti-Punjabi policies. In the history of the Congress, it is evident from Sikh genocide and seizure of Punjabi speaking areas and Punjab’s capital. AAP leader Neel Garg demanded that Congress High Command and PPCC President Raja Warring should clarify their stand regarding Sidhu Moose Wala’s song that whether Congress agrees with Moose Wala’s remarks or not. If the Congress does not agree with then Sidhu should be expelled from the party immediately and the Congress High Command must apologize to all Punjabis.
